Description: Most studies of the Macedonian conqueror Alexander III focus on the military aspects of his life and reign. Yet Alexanderâs campaigns would not have been possible had it not been for the enormous plunder his armies seized in their conquests. In The Treasures of Alexander the Great: How One Manâs Wealth Shaped the World (Oxford University Press, 2016), Frank L. Holt sifts through the ancient sources to provide new insights into an understudied aspect of Alexanderâs empire.
